Real Madrid: Bale potential impact in a game the forward has labelled a derby more akin to a Premier League fixture has played a part in England preparations, with the pre-tournament friendly against Portugal having been arranged in the hope it would pit the hosts against another of the world elite forwards, Cristiano Ronaldo, according to The Guardian. Those aspirations were dashed by Real Madrid participation in the Champions League final, after which the victorious Portuguese was granted time off to recover, thereby missing the match in London. Related:Gareth Bale says no England players would get into Wales team The manager was satisfied with most aspects of his side performance against Russia in Marseille when Wayne Rooney operated in midfield, despite England efforts being checked by Vasili Berezutski equaliser in stoppage time. But, where Fabio Capello had assigned James Milner to shadow Bale in the teams' last meeting in qualifying for the European Championship five years ago – the midfielder was booked after 20 minutes for bringing down the Welshman as the hosts won 1-0 at Wembley – Hodgson will not follow suit. I believe there probably more talk about it than anything else, said Adam Lallana, who is likely to retain his own brief in England attacking trident. Rather, he will encourage his own players to impose themselves on the match in the belief they will gain greater reward than in Marseille, while also acknowledging Bale will not be the sole threat from Welsh ranks.
